Re: Running The Option

The Flexbone triple option plays work and the B-Back load options work, however the A-Back speed option is hit or MISS because the A-Back does not get the corner and turn it upfield fast enough to gain solid yards after the pitch, however the QB on the keep read can turn the corner and gain 6-8 yards. The A-Back toss play does not work. EA changed the animation to prevent the defense from "intercepting" the pitch, however they shortened it up so much that the back does not get the corner again. A-Back dive and B-Back dive work as long as you do not change your Run block and RB ability slider below 45. If you lower your Run block slider to limit big plays you create stupid players that do not execute blocks nor find seams in the line to run through. Instead, increase the CPU Run defense slider up. Remember, if you up that slider too high though, the playside DE always crashes down on the B-Back - basically rendering him as a decoy. Also, the pass plays do work, but just like the option runs, you cannot commit to executing one play. You have to be flexible enough to bail out of the pass and stick with the option run play if the defense is giving it up.

I actually have alot of success running the option out of power I-Form. Triple option or load option. Try running the load option out of twin WR set. Run to the opposite side of the WRs. On the triple option, when the DE takes the FB, run the QB down the line. If the OLB pushes the TE/T down field, run up the field a little behind the OLB but still running at an angle to side line so you can keep your HB to pitch to. When the safety comes for the QB, pitch to the HB. Hopefully the WR is still holding the block against the CB.

If DE stands up, hand off to the FB. My FB averages about 5 ypc. I've busted a few +25 yard runs up the middle with my FB.
I actually have success opposite of that. The only time I've ever gotten the I Form option to work is when I run it OPPOSITE of the TE, so in Twins I run it to the WR side.

The problem is that certain defensive fronts cause confusion for the blockers. If you run a 4 man front with the tackle aligned heads up on the guard to the side you're running the option, the guard will usually not block him and try to get to the second level. Which leads to one of two things, 1) The DT gets suction blocked into the center or 2) The DT blows the FB up.

I'd actually prefer that over the alternative, which is the G actually blocking that guy and the FB getting stuck on the guard and being unable to move. I've had plays where the option was very successful, but I play mostly users and it is incredibly easy for users to manipulate their defensive front to effectively shut down the option.

I am sticking with it, but I'll probably move to the pistol/gun spread option look instead of trying to run my Tom Osborne style I Option like I did last year.

Option passes actually are improved this year, especially out of the I and Flex. You can hit X to get the passing icons up almost immediately after the initial fake and then drop and hit your guy. My only complaint is that option passes don't allow hot routes and most of the routes on those plays are useless outside of the crossing route.
